Transaction 8829336410771bd130e64d35c9b902dc2b75997554e44c4477137eea3f424904
1 Input
1 Output
-
8829336410771bd130e64d35c9b902dc2b75997554e44c4477137eea3f424904:0
- value
- 163544
- script pubkey
- OP_0 OP_PUSHBYTES_32 f7470e2d27478dc9d85658506af24e051e89ba57270ab879a7fbc3cc15efb039
- address
- bc1q7arsutf8g7xunkzktpgx4ujwq50gnwjhyu9ts7d8l0puc900kqus6dfmss